Complete Buying Guide for Chainsaws For Homeowners
Essential Factors We Consider
When selecting the right chainsaw, consider your specific needs. Are you pruning small branches, or are you felling full-grown trees? Weight and safety features are non-negotiable for homeowners. Always look for ergonomic designs and effective chain brakes to ensure your safety while working.
Budget Planning
Don’t just look at the price of the saw. Factor in safety gear, spare chains, and oil. Quality gear lasts longer, meaning you save money in the long run by not replacing cheap, disposable tools.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Can a homeowner use a large mill safely?
A: Yes, provided you have proper safety gear and training. Take your time to learn the machine’s limits before tackling large logs.
Q: How do I store my equipment in the winter?
A: Empty the fuel tank or use a stabilizer if you are leaving gas in the system. Keep tools in a dry, cool place to prevent rust.
Q: Do I need professional training to use these tools?
A: While not strictly required for small tools, watching safety tutorials is highly recommended for any chainsaw work.
